The advent of 5G technology is poised to transform various industries,⁢ and underground mining is ​no exception. As‌ the demand for⁢ safe,⁤ efficient, and ‌sustainable mining practices ⁣grows, ‍5G ⁤offers unprecedented opportunities to enhance operational​ efficiency and safety ​in subterranean environments. This article explores how the ⁤high-speed connectivity,low latency,and robust data capacity of 5G can revolutionize underground ⁤mining operations,driving advancements ⁢in automation,remote monitoring,and real-time data analytics.‌ By integrating these cutting-edge technologies,the mining sector can not only optimize ‍productivity but also reduce environmental ​impact and improve worker safety,marking a significant leap towards the future of mining. ⁤

The integration of 5G technology in mining operations is transforming how data is communicated, leading to significant improvements in efficiency and ‌safety. ‍Real-time ‌data⁣ exchange allows​ for instant updates on equipment status, environmental conditions, and‍ worker health metrics, providing a proactive approach to‍ management and safety. ​With 5G’s ⁤low latency and high-speed capabilities, mining⁤ companies can implement advanced ‌technologies⁢ such⁢ as automated‍ machinery, drones, and IoT ⁤sensors that⁢ can ⁢communicate seamlessly, helping to reduce operational downtimes⁢ and enhance productivity.⁤ The direct ‌connection​ of⁤ these systems helps minimize the risks‌ associated with underground mining, where timely details ​can be the⁢ difference between a safe work⁣ environment and potential hazards.

From an ‍economic perspective, the adoption of 5G technology can lead to ​substantial cost savings for mining operations. ‌Investments in 5G infrastructure ⁢can initially seem high; however, the⁢ long-term benefits often outweigh these costs. in particular, the ability to reduce accidents leads ⁤to lower insurance costs, and ⁤automated processes⁢ minimize ⁤labour costs.Some key⁢ economic benefits‍ include:

  • Increased productivity ‍ due to reduced downtime‌ and‍ improved operational ‍efficiency
  • Lower operational costs through ‌automation and predictive maintenance
  • Enhanced⁤ decision-making from real-time analytics, leading to better resource management

To⁣ successfully implement 5G solutions in ‍mining environments, companies should consider a strategic approach. This may involve conducting⁢ a thorough site‌ assessment, investing in ‍reliable network infrastructure, and providing⁢ adequate training for personnel. Collaborative partnerships‍ with technology providers‌ can also facilitate a ‌smoother transition and ensure that the‌ mining site is equipped to ⁢leverage the full‌ potential​ of⁢ 5G.

the integration of 5G technology into underground​ mining operations presents‍ a transformative prospect for the industry. With its ability to facilitate ⁤real-time ‌communication, enhance data analytics, and support advanced automation, 5G‍ is set to redefine operational efficiency and safety ‌standards. As‍ mining companies increasingly ⁤adopt this technology, they stand to gain not only ⁣improved productivity but also the potential for significant ⁣cost savings and ⁤reduced environmental impact. Moreover, the enhanced connectivity offered by 5G will ‍pave the way ⁤for innovation in areas such as remote monitoring, autonomous vehicles, and predictive maintenance.As the industry continues to evolve, it is indeed crucial for stakeholders to⁢ embrace ⁢these advancements, ensuring that underground mining ​operations are not⁣ only more⁣ efficient⁣ but also poised⁢ for a sustainable future. The implications of​ 5G extend⁢ beyond immediate operational benefits, heralding a new era of technological progress⁤ in a ‍historically challenging environment.
